Quick heads-up on Pinwheel UI versioning: we cut a minor release every sprint, and anything touching component props needs a changeset file in the PR. No changeset, no merge — the bot will nag you. Majors are rare and go through the design council first. The full policy, with examples of what counts as breaking, lives on the internal page below.

wiki page, bahip-yahip: https://grafana.qirvanlabs.corp/browse/display/projects/cc3a1b9dbfc9

**Break-glass: Perchline broker upgrade.** If the rolling upgrade of the Perchline message broker stalls and consumers back up past 15 minutes, break-glass access to the cluster controller is authorized. Announce in the eng sync channel first, then snapshot the offsets. One person drives, one observes. Re-seal access immediately after the upgrade completes. The recovery passphrase for the controller vault appears below.

recovery phrase for hadup-fawep: framir-kaswyn-jorael

## Runbook: Account Recovery — Ormswitch Migration

During the legacy ORM refactor, service accounts for the shadow-write cluster may lock after schema drift. Release manager: pause the migration job, confirm the drift report in Ledgerview, then re-enable the account. Unlocking requires the recovery passphrase, which follows below.

strongbox words: ulamir-ulaix

Subject: Nightfill handover

Taking PTO Thursday. You own Nightfill until Monday. It kicks off backfills at 02:10; if a shard stalls past 03:30, kill it and rerun with the half-window flag. Don't restart the scheduler itself mid-run — it orphans workers. Dashboard is pinned in the Marrowgate ops channel. Pending: one config change queued for the Velter cluster, already reviewed, just needs deploying. Deploys to the scheduler box require the signing key, which is as follows.

deploy key for fafof-yaguf: bky4_zHj6

## Releases

Cartlance checkout load tests gate every release. Run the `surge-std` profile first: 500 virtual buyers, 15-minute ramp. If p99 on payment-confirm exceeds 800ms, abort and file against the Torvald team. Passing runs get tagged and pushed to the staging registry. No manual overrides. Artifacts won't promote to prod until signed — the pipeline rejects unsigned bundles outright. Sign the release bundle with the following deploy key.

release key, fawif-hagug: bky3_t2U